Cost of Metal Siding Replacement in Concord, MA
Metal siding replacement projects in Concord, MA, typically vary in cost based on factors such as the size of the area, the type of materials selected, labor requirements, and site-specific conditions. Prices can also fluctuate depending on the complexity of the installation and any necessary preparatory work. Understanding these variables can help in estimating overall expenses and comparing different options.
Final pricing for metal siding replacement is influenced by the scope of the project, including the choice of siding materials-such as steel, aluminum, or other metals-and the specific site conditions that may affect installation. It is advisable to obtain detailed quotes that consider all relevant factors to ensure an accurate comparison of costs for different service providers and material choices.
Estimated Price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$4,000 - $8,000 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Basic Metal Siding Replacement |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Complete Exterior Cladding | $4,000 - $8,000 |
| Partial Siding Replacement | $2,000 - $4,000 |
| Insulated Metal Panels | $5,000 - $12,000 |
| Commercial Metal Siding | $10,000 - $20,000 |
Factors Affecting Cost
Metal siding replacement in Concord, MA, involves updating or installing metal panels on residential or commercial buildings. This project can improve durability, weather resistance, and the overall appearance of a property. Understanding typical scope and considerations can help in planning and budgeting for the replacement process.
- Materials commonly used include aluminum, steel, or zinc panels, each offering different durability and aesthetic options suitable for local weather conditions.
- The size and scope of the project vary depending on the building’s dimensions and the extent of siding to be replaced or upgraded.
- Labor complexity may depend on existing siding removal, surface preparation, and the method of installation, affecting overall project duration.
- Permitting requirements in Concord, MA, may necessitate review by local building authorities, especially for larger or structural modifications.
- Additional features such as insulation, trim, or custom finishes can influence project costs and completion time.
